The sun is our natural source of vitamin D. Human beings used to live outdoors, be outside every day - and in cold northern climates they would sit in the sun to warm up. Now, people are inside most of the time in offices and comfortable houses. Even when they are outside, they wear sunscreen that blocks out the sun. Most people are not used to the sun and must take care not to burn. A few minutes’ exposure to begin with may be enough. Then gradually build up the time you can safely stay in the sun.
During the five months of summer, half an hour of bright midday sun on most of your body will produce enough vitamin D for a week. Only a few people who work outdoors, builders, scaffolders, gardeners, sport teachers and outdoor enthusiasts fanatics manage to get enough regular exposure to the sun nowadays. And only a very few people, like Eskimos who eat fish, whale or seal at every meal, may get enough vitamin D from their diet.
Cities grew with industrialisation and infectious diseases spread. We learnt the importance of clean water in the 19th Century – how to prevent the great killers: typhoid and cholera. In the 20th we learnt the importance of clean air. And in the 21st Century we are learning the importance of sunshine - and how it may even prevent cancer, the major cause of illness and death today.
We now know that previous advice to stay out of the sun in fact put health at risk, especially for those living in the British Isles where there is so much cloud and we see so little sun. People with low levels of vitamin D in their blood have more heart disease, cancer, diabetes, asthma and infectious disease including flu. They die younger.
